> If the Karplus-Strong examples on the Doepfer webpage 
> http://www.doepfer.de/A1881.htm
> are done with a 2048-stage module, as it appears (am I right about that?), then is it not also 
> possible to do similar plucking-style synthesis using the 4096?  
I definitely would recommend a BBD with short delay times as possible 
for Karplus Strong synthesis - at least 2048, better 1024 or 512 steps.

You always can tune down a BBD, but never tune up above a certain rate.
The "distortions" on the signal handling when tuning down (with low 
clock frequencies) are not _that_ relevant with Karplus-Strong 
synthesis, because the sound itself is caused mostly by the shatter 
effect of the feedback.
